With the buzz around the casting and filming for director SS Rajamouli’s upcoming film, Varanasi, at an all-time high, a new update seems to be coming our way. On February 18, it was noted that actor Kichcha Sudeep has been roped in to play a key role in the film. The makers are yet to confirm whether the reports are true.  Kichcha Sudeep reported to join Varanasi Amid a lot of speculations surrounding the cast of Varanasi, a new report by India Today claims that actor Kichcha Sudeep has been roped in to play an important role. If it comes true, it would be the third collaboration between the star and the filmmaker, following their joint work briefly on Eega and then on Baahubali: The Beginning. Though his previous appearances were brief, his impact was notable, making this a high possibility.  The actor himself spoke about taking on memorable roles rather than large ones, especially when he looks at cameos in his filmography. Actor Mathew Thomas is gearing up for the release of his film Lovely, which is scheduled to hit the big screen on May 16. The story centers on Mathew’s character and a talking housefly, drawing comparisons to SS Rajamouli’s 2012 film Eega. However, in a recent interview, the actor clarified that Lovely is different from Eega. In an interview with Onmanorama, Mathew said, “It’s definitely a different kind of movie. A housefly that talks, the conversations between my character and the fly, their bond, it’s a lot of fun. It’s a lighthearted, feel-good film.” Also Read | Mathew Thomas responds to criticism of his ‘overacting’ in Bromance: ‘When I approached the character of Binto…’ Story continues below this ad Following the release of Lovely’s trailer, the film has drawn comparisons to SS Rajamouli’s Eega, starring Nani, Sudeep, and Samantha Ruth Prabhu. However, Mathew Thomas clarified that the similarities end with the presence of a housefly.”There is absolutely no connection between Eega and Lovely. Eega was more of an action-thriller. Anurag Kashyap has often expressed his reservations against the phenomenon of “pan-India” film, which became a trend after the breakout success of SS Rajamouli’s Baahubali franchise. Kashyap feels producers are only replicating the same formula, while investing huge money in every project, which are mostly failing at the box office. In an interaction with The Hindu, Kashyap said, “For me, pan-India is a massive scam. Pan-India is a term. A film is pan-India if it performs pan-India. How can a film be pan-India before it’s even made? The film goes into production for three to four years. A lot of people are involved in the film. So their lifestyle also depends on the film for three to four years. So all the money doesn’t go into the film. HIT: The Third Case (HIT 3) is undoubtedly one of the most highly anticipated movies of 2025. Scheduled to hit the big screens on May 1, fans cannot wait to watch this movie in theaters. Adding to the excitement, the makers organized a grand pre-release event with SS Rajamouli as the chief guest. At the fun evening, the director also dropped a major update about his next project based on the Mahabharata. Yes, that’s right! At the HIT 3 event, the host asked the SSMB29 director if he would reunite with Nani for his Mahabharata project. Initially hesitant, he eventually confirmed that the Eega actor would definitely be a part of the movie. In his words, “Definitely, Nani will be part of my film based on Mahabharata.” Take a look at the video below: At the pre-release event, Nani also addressed the crowd and spoke about his admiration for SS Rajamouli. In the Telugu film industry, Nani, also referred to as Natural Star Nani, is currently one of the most promising actors. He has proven his range and capability in a variety of films ever since his debut in 2008. In his immediate next release, the actor will be seen in the sequel of the much-loved Hit universe, i.e., Hit 3. The Hit Universe is a crime-thriller franchise that started in 2020 with actor Vishwak Sen in the lead. While the film was a box office success, the lead actor Vishwak Sen was replaced in Hit: The Second Case by actor Nani, who now continues the franchise with Hit: The Third Case. Directed by Sailesh Kolanu and co-starring Srinidhi Shetty, the film is set to release in theaters very soon. As the hype surrounding Hit: The Third Case grows with time, can we expect the film to become the highest grosser of Nani’s career by surpassing his present two highest grossers Dasara and Eega? Trigger: This article contains details about an individual’s death. Malayalam lyricist Mankombu Gopalakrishnan, who had worked in various movies over the years, passed away on March 17, 2025. As the renowned lyricist’s demise takes the industry by storm, director SS Rajamouli expressed his condolences through an official post. Taking to his X (formerly Twitter) handle, the filmmaker penned, “Sad to hear about the passing of legendary Malayalam writer Mankombu Gopalakrishnan sir. His timeless lyrics, poetry, and dialogues have left a lasting impact. Grateful to have collaborated with him on the Malayalam versions of Eega, Baahubali and RRR. Om Shanti.” See the post here: The Malayalam lyricist and screenwriter Mankombu Gopalakrishnan had passed away on Monday after suffering a heart attack. He was reported to have been undergoing treatment at a hospital in Kochi. Over the years, the man has exhibited his lyrical prowess in various Malayalam movies, including Laksharchana Kandu, Ilam Manjin Kulirumayoru Kuyil, Kalidasante Kavyabhavanaye, and many more.
